Description
Play as the madly pious monarch, Maria I; in Sid Meier's Civilization VI.

The State of Brazil was always a Portuguese colony as dictated by the Treaty of Tordesillas and this symbiotic relationship was rarely disrupted. However, Napoleon and his desire for continental control would lead the French to establishing a client state in Portugal. Maria I would rally a court of many thousands of family members and court associates to flee the French. The Portuguese court would land in Salvador in 1808 AD, they would become entrenched in the free lifestyle of Rio de Janeiro, away from the machinations of court intrigue expected of European parliaments. In 1815 AD, Brazil was elevated to a Kingdom of equal status with Portugal and the titular title of the Algarves. Over a decade later liberalism would take root in Porto, forcing the monarch to return. Portuguese liberals plotted to lower the status of Brazil once more, so the regent Prince Pedro would defy the overseas cortes to establish an independent Brazilian Empire. Portugal and Brazil would be one dynasty but two separate countries going forward, until republican upstarts took the reigns a century later.

STRUDELER'S CIVILIZATIONS: PORTUGAL-BRAZIL

FEATURES
  • Requires: RISE AND FALL, GATHERING STORM, and PORTUGAL.

    LEADER: MARIA I (Portugal-Brazil, Brazil, and Portugal)
  • Trait - Baroque-Roccoco Era: +15% Production towards Renaissance, Industrial, and Modern era Wonders, doubled in the Capital. Gain the Transfer Court unique project.
  • Agenda - Delirium and Depression: Grievances decay twice as slow. This leader is reclusive.

    LEADER PROJECT: TRANSFER COURT
  • Porto-Brazilian, Brazilian, and Portuguese unique project available in all cities when Maria I is the leader. Provides Food, Science, Culture, Gold, and Faith in the city every turn. Awards 20 Diplomatic Favour once finished. When complete, the Capital moves to this city.

    CIVILIZATION: PORTUGAL-BRAZIL
  • Trait - Mare Clausum: +1 Diplomatic Favour while at peace. +1 Trade Route capacity while at war. Domestic Trade Routes gain +1 Production while at war or if the destination is on a continent different than the Capital. International Trade Routes gain +1 Gold while at war or if the destination is on a continent different than the Capital.
  • Spawn Bias - Tier 4 Coast/Jungle.

    CIVILIZATION UNIT: BANDEIRANTES
  • Porto-Brazilian unique Renaissance era Recon class unit that replaces the Ranger. Available at Gunpowder. High maintenance. Defeating an enemy unit for first time captures a Builder. +10 Combat Strength against wounded units.

    CIVILIZATION IMPROVEMENT: BRAZILWOOD CAMP
  • Unlocks the Builder ability to construct a Brazilwood Camp, unique to Portugal-Brazil. +3 Appeal. +1 Gold. +1 Gold with the Exploration, Colonialism, and Mercantilism civics. Gain minor Production adjacency from Lumber Mills. Gain Culture equal to 75% of Appeal (if there is any Appeal). Additional Tourism at Flight (if there is any Appeal). Must be built on a Jungle tile. Can be built on Forest with the Mercantilism Civic. Cannot be built adjacent to another Brazilwood Camp.
